Output 59c83efaee5cb2c0a469ab12a75b723e0374f60de1a90a5151c9c923c0c82ff4:0

value
1399322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d9825b4122f1b3b952650a390515f2aa99722ae OP_EQUAL
address
3MthXKK7Fnqsb15vwNfND4uzuYomCCHsT5
transaction
59c83efaee5cb2c0a469ab12a75b723e0374f60de1a90a5151c9c923c0c82ff4
spent
true